About MUUN HOME : At Muun Home, the sibling duo created collections that blends aesthetics and functionality, taking inspiration from everyday objects around us. Their collaboration with artisans who preserve time-honored techniques across India, combined with design studios that harness innovative technology, elevates the aesthetics of each piece, seamlessly integrating tradition with modern design. Muun Home’s quest to redefine Indian craftsmanship lies in integrating contemporary global trends, crafting products that honor the heritage and embrace modern aesthetics with designs deeply rooted in heritage and refreshingly modern. We are looking for a sharp, active, and detail-focused Associate Merchandiser cum Quality Controller (QC) to join our Muun Home team. This role is primarily focused on quality control and production follow-ups, with occasional assistance to the product development team. The ideal candidate will be highly organized, quick with documentation, and comfortable traveling within and outside the city (e.g., Moradabad, Agra, Jodhpur, Kishangarh) to oversee sampling, QC, and production. Key Responsibilities:- • Conduct detailed QC inspections at various stages: sampling, midline, and final production. Timely and accurate reporting is key — maintain and share QC reports, production updates, and documentation without delays. Assist product team by tracking daily production progress, raise red flags, and follow up with vendors and workshops regularly. Travel for site inspections and quality checks (within city and outstation). Assist product development team as needed — follow-ups, vendor coordination, and basic support. Report directly to Product Team Leaders and be the team’s eyes and ears on the ground. What We’re Looking For: • Graduated (B.Com, B. Tech, B.Sc) or have done any diploma in Home Decor and Textile Industry. • 1–2 years of experience in QC, production, or merchandising (preferably home decor/ lifestyle). • Strong command of Microsoft Office, Google Sheets, and reporting tools. • Must be quick, active, and highly organized — this is a fast-paced role. • Comfortable with regular field travel for QC and production tasks. • Good written and verbal communication skills. Job Description: Muun Home (sister concern of Iera Living) is looking for a hands-on, detail-driven Product Team Intern who will assist in the core areas of production follow-ups, product development, sourcing, and merchandising. This is a behind-the-scenes, execution-heavy role for someone eager to understand how product ideas turn into physical reality through tight coordination and structured processes. Key Responsibilities: � � Production Follow-ups : ● Track day-to-day production activities and ensure timely updates from vendors, artisans & our sourcing partner. ● Maintain production timelines, highlight delays, and report issues proactively. ● Assist in PPM’s and coordinate dispatch schedules with the team. � � Product Development : ● Support the creation of new products from scratch – sampling, specs, documentation [eQC’s & Tech Packs] ● Coordinate with the design team and vendors to align on finishes, dimensions, and materials. ● Help manage sample tracking, approvals, and product labeling. � � Sourcing & Merchandising : ● Assist in sourcing raw materials, right vendors & artisans as per product requirement. ● Maintain vendor databases and costing sheets. ● Help prepare and update TNA sheets, product trackers, and order files. ● Coordinate with artisans for ongoing sample/production progress and ensure quality alignment. Ideal candidate would be - ● Background in Home Decor, or related fields (Graduated). ● Excellent follow-up and coordination skills. ● Proficient in Microsoft Office, Excel/Google Sheets; familiarity with Adobe tools is a plus. ● Strong interest in craft, handmade products, and behind-the-scenes brand work. ● Ability to multitask, work on-site, and handle real-time production follow-ups. ● Highly communication skills - good speaker in meetings. About Muun Home: Muun Home is a Scandinavian-Indian design fusion decor brand that blends minimalism with vibrant Indian craftsmanship. Location: Noida Experience : 3–6 years (minimum age 28 preferred) Reports To: Founders/COO About Us : We are a fast-growing buying house and an Indian D2C Home brand with a 30-member team. As we scale, we are building a strong HR foundation to support our people and culture. We’re looking for a mature and dependable HR Officer who can take ownership of core HR operations and be someone both leadership and employees can look up to. See what we do: https://www.ieraliving.com/ https://www.muunhome.com/ Role Overview : As our HR Officer, you’ll be responsible for implementing HR processes and policies, ensuring smooth hiring and onboarding, managing payroll and compliance, and driving performance review cycles. This is a hands-on role where you’ll be both an HR operator and a trusted advisor for the team. Key Responsibilities 1. Talent Acquisition & Onboarding : ● Partner with leadership to understand hiring needs and build effective job descriptions. ● Manage end-to-end recruitment: sourcing, screening, interviewing, and coordinating final selections. ● Conduct onboarding to integrate new hires smoothly into the team and culture. 2. HR Policies & Compliance : ● Implement and maintain HR policies and employee handbook. ● Ensure compliance with labor laws and statutory requirements (PF/ESI, gratuity, contracts, etc.). 3. Payroll & Employee Administration : ● Manage payroll processing accurately and on time, in coordination with Accounts/Finance. ● Maintain employee records, contracts, leaves, and attendance systems. 4. Performance Management : ● Drive quarterly and annual performance review cycles with managers. ● Track progress on individual and team goals; help leaders give structured feedback. ● Support leadership in identifying high-potential employees and development needs. 5. Culture & Employee Engagement: ● Be a trusted point of contact for employees; ensure people feel heard and supported. ● Help foster a culture of collaboration, accountability, and growth. ● Proactively identify morale issues and propose solutions. What We’re Looking For ● 3–6 years of HR generalist experience (open to slightly less if maturity and leadership presence is demonstrated). ● Minimum age 28; someone colleagues can look up to and trust. ● Strong knowledge of HR operations: recruitment, payroll, compliance, performance management. ● High emotional maturity, integrity, and confidentiality. ● Excellent communication and interpersonal skills. Why Join Us ● Shape the HR function at a growing company. ● Work closely with leadership, gaining exposure to strategic decision-making. ● Be part of a close-knit team where your work directly impacts culture and growth. ● Compensation as per industry standards. Job description: Educational Qualifications: Bachelor's degree in business administration, marketing, or a related field. Practical Experience : Minimum 1 to 2 years of experience in hard goods, preferably buying agency. Staying : In Noida or Around Noida, or who can re-locate Key Skills : Attention to Detail Communication Skills Organizational Skills Problem-Solving Skills Understand metal wood or glass products Negotiation Skills Roles and Responsibilities : Product Development: Work closely with international and domestic clients and domestic suppliers to develop new products that align with market trends and client requirements. This involves interpreting design ideas, creating and maintaining development timelines, and managing the sample creation process.. Quality Assurance: Oversee the quality control process with the dedicated QC team to ensure that all goods meet the required standards and specifications. Identify any issues that may affect product quality or delivery timescales and work proactively to resolve them. Order Management: Manage the complete order process, including creating purchase orders, coordinating with manufacturers, monitoring production schedules, and ensuring on-time delivery. Costing and Negotiation : Negotiate costings and terms with suppliers. Analyze and understand market trends, commodity costs, and currency fluctuations to secure the best possible prices. . Market Research: Conduct market research to stay updated on industry trends, competitor products, and customer preferences. Provide insights and recommendations to improve product offerings and sales strategies Reporting: Prepare and present regular reports on product development status, order tracking, supplier performance, and market trends. About IERA LIVING : We at Iera Living provide full service right from Sourcing and product development to QC and shipping. We build trusting relationships, and maintain transparency through the chain. Our values include Integrity, Customer Service and Passion for product. Our client portfolio encompasses a range of prominent retailers specializing in home furnishings from independents through to multinationals. We work closely with our clients to ensure a high level of exclusivity and confidentiality. Above all we at IERA share a passion and enthusiasm for product design, development and innovation.
